Anderson University Inc is a 501(c)(3) organization based in Anderson, Indiana, registered in 1926, with $61,014,638 in FY2024 revenue. CharityIndex grades it B+, and it directs about 86% of spending to programs.

To educate persons for a life of faith and service in the church and society
Higher education: auxiliary enterprise primarily involving residence halls, food services, student health services, mail center, and bookstore activities supporting the educational program. we believe that on-campus living is an integral part of the college experience. in our residence halls, we are committed to offering not only a safe and comfortable place to live, but also an environment that promises to both challenge and support our students as they grow physically, academically, socially, and spiritually. anderson university food services provides friendly service and great variety in four different locations across campus: the marketplace, raven's haven, create, and mocha joe's. student health services provides medical assistance to students and is operated by community health network.
Revenue declined from $70.4M (FY2013) to $61.0M (FY2024) across 12 reported years.
